Files
Client_Old/src/main/java/de/winniepat/citrus/client/ClientKeybinds.java
T
2026-05-01 18:54:57 +02:00

45 lines
2.4 KiB
Java

package de.winniepat.citrus.client;
import net.fabricmc.fabric.api.client.keybinding.v1.KeyBindingHelper;
import net.minecraft.client.option.KeyBinding;
import net.minecraft.client.util.InputUtil;
import org.lwjgl.glfw.GLFW;
public class ClientKeybinds {
private static final String CATEGORY = "category.citrus.general";
public static KeyBinding OPEN_DRAGGUI;
public static KeyBinding OPEN_CAPE_SCREEN;
public static KeyBinding REFRESH_CLIENT;
public static KeyBinding TOGGLE_FULLBRIGHT;
public static KeyBinding ZOOM_KEY;
public static KeyBinding OPEN_MODULETOGGLE;
public static KeyBinding OPEN_FRIENDS_SCREEN;
public static KeyBinding OPEN_COSMETICS_SCREEN;
public static KeyBinding OPEN_BETA_KEY_SCREEN;
public static void register() {
OPEN_DRAGGUI = new KeyBinding("key.citrus.overlay_editor",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_RIGHT_SHIFT, CATEGORY);
OPEN_CAPE_SCREEN = new KeyBinding("key.citrus.open_cape_screen",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_K, CATEGORY);
REFRESH_CLIENT = new KeyBinding("key.citrus.refresh_client",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_J, CATEGORY);
TOGGLE_FULLBRIGHT = new KeyBinding("key.citrus.toggle_fullbright",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_G, CATEGORY);
ZOOM_KEY = new KeyBinding("key.citrus.zoom",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_C, CATEGORY);
OPEN_MODULETOGGLE = new KeyBinding("key.citrus.module_toggle",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_RIGHT_ALT, CATEGORY);
OPEN_FRIENDS_SCREEN = new KeyBinding("key.citrus.open_friends_screen",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_H, CATEGORY);
OPEN_COSMETICS_SCREEN = new KeyBinding("key.citrus.open_cosmetics_screen",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_L, CATEGORY);
OPEN_BETA_KEY_SCREEN = new KeyBinding("key.citrus.open_beta_key_screen", InputUtil.Type.KEYSYM, GLFW.GLFW_KEY_B, CATEGORY);
KeyBindingHelper.registerKeyBinding(OPEN_DRAGGUI);
KeyBindingHelper.registerKeyBinding(OPEN_CAPE_SCREEN);
KeyBindingHelper.registerKeyBinding(REFRESH_CLIENT);
KeyBindingHelper.registerKeyBinding(TOGGLE_FULLBRIGHT);
KeyBindingHelper.registerKeyBinding(ZOOM_KEY);
KeyBindingHelper.registerKeyBinding(OPEN_MODULETOGGLE);
KeyBindingHelper.registerKeyBinding(OPEN_FRIENDS_SCREEN);
KeyBindingHelper.registerKeyBinding(OPEN_COSMETICS_SCREEN);
KeyBindingHelper.registerKeyBinding(OPEN_BETA_KEY_SCREEN);
}
}